Ohio Health is a not-for-profit health system based in Columbus, Ohio, that has been providing healthcare services to the community since 1891. With more than 11,000 employees serving across 11 hospitals and 200+ ambulatory sites, Ohio Health recognized the need for an optimized workforce management system to maximize staff efficiency and provide better patient care.

After extensive research, Ohio Health chose Kronos, a cloud-based workforce management solution, to help them streamline their human resources processes. The implementation of Kronos allowed Ohio Health to automate timekeeping, scheduling, and payroll processes, saving an average of 3-5% on labor costs annually.

The Benefits of Kronos Implementation

Ohio Health experienced numerous benefits from implementing Kronos. Firstly, the technology eliminated manual timekeeping and scheduling, including the use of paper timesheets, which was a cumbersome process for the HR department. Additionally, the implementation of Kronos provided employees with self-service access to their work schedules, timecards, and other HR-related information, freeing up HR staff’s time to focus on more critical tasks.

Kronos’s analytics capabilities also allowed Ohio Health to closely monitor staff productivity and identify areas where they could optimize their workforce. For example, Ohio Health used Kronos’s scheduling technology to predict patient demand and schedule staff accordingly to reduce the number of overtime hours needed.

Another important benefit of Kronos’s implementation was the reduction in scheduling errors and increased compliance with labor laws and regulations. Before Kronos, Ohio Health relied on manual scheduling, which could be prone to errors and result in compliance issues. However, with Kronos, Ohio Health could ensure compliance with labor laws and regulations, avoiding costly fines and litigation.

Challenges and Solutions

Implementing Kronos was not without its challenges. One of the primary difficulties was managing the change for employees, who were used to manual processes. However, Ohio Health addressed this by providing comprehensive training and support for employees to ensure a smooth transition to the new system.

Another challenge was integrating Kronos with other systems. However, Ohio Health’s IT department worked closely with Kronos to ensure a seamless integration, avoiding any disruptions to employees’ daily work.
